SENATE RESOLUTION NO. 242 WHEREAS, The Senate of the State of Texas is pleased to join citizens around the state in celebrating February 25, 2019, as Prairie View A&M University Day at the Capitol; and WHEREAS, On August 14, 1867, the Texas Legislature established the Alta Vista Agricultural and Mechanical College of Texas for Colored Youth, the first state-supported college in Texas for African Americans; and WHEREAS, Now known as Prairie View A&M University, the school is the second-oldest public institution in Texas and is ranked among the nation's best colleges and universities; the school's current president, Dr. Ruth Simmons, holds a doctorate from Harvard University and formerly served as president of Smith College and Brown University; she is the recipient of numerous honors and is a member of the National Academy of Arts and Sciences; and WHEREAS, Prairie View A&M University is known as a leading institution for higher education in such areas as agricultural research, architecture, biology, business, education, engineering, juvenile justice, and nursing; students benefit from a challenging curriculum that prepares them to thrive in their chosen careers; and WHEREAS, Throughout its distinguished history, Prairie View A&M University has awarded approximately 50,000 academic degrees; it is a leader among historically black colleges and universities and is a valuable component of The Texas A&M University System; now, therefore, be it RESOLVED, That the Senate of the State of Texas, 86th Legislature, hereby commend the educators, staff, and administrators of Prairie View A&M University and extend to them best wishes for a memorable Prairie View A&M University Day at the Capitol; and, be it further RESOLVED, That a copy of this Resolution be prepared for the university as an expression of high regard from the Texas Senate.
